Some degree of PPE (Personal Protective Equipment) required (safety glasses, gowning, gloves, lab coat, ear plugs etc.)The Human Factor Staff Engineer will be a frontline engineer and project manager, driving improvements in Single-Use technologies for biopharmaceutical production. This role focuses on optimizing Single-Use system designs to improve manufacturing performance within the Thermo Fisher BPG team. The Staff Engineer collaborates with our drug substance and drug product partner to refine and advance Single-Use technology offerings. Responsibilities include identifying advancements in biomanufacturing, material sustainability, training, and Single-Use system design. Achieving objectives involves developing innovative engineering solutions and fostering partnerships between internal manufacturers and Single-Use product developers.
